Book subscription services like FairyLoot and OwlCrate are curated monthly boxes that deliver a selection of newly released or popular books along with related themed goodies, accessories, and exclusive items. They aim to enhance the reading experience by providing surprise surprises and fostering a community for book lovers.
Key Features
- Curated monthly boxes with selected books
- Themed exclusive merchandise and accessories
- Pre-release or signed editions sometimes included
- Community engagement through online groups and events
- Personalization options based on genres or preferences
Pros
- Provides a convenient way to discover new authors and genres
- Enhances the reading experience with thematic goodies
- Creates a sense of excitement and surprise each month
- Supports small businesses and independent creators
- Builds a community of passionate readers
Cons
- Can be expensive due to multiple items and shipping costs
- Surprise element may not suit all tastes or preferences
- Limited flexibility in choosing specific titles or items
- Subscription boxes may sometimes include duplicates or less desired items
- Environmental concerns regarding packaging waste
